Wet Coating

Wet coating supports breathable, waterproof and windproof performance for membrane and outdoor fabric applications.

TECH FLOW

6-Step Technical Flow

01

Fabric pretreatment

02

Solution coating

03

Coagulation

04

Washing control

05

Drying and setting

06

Performance retest

Wet coating supports breathable, waterproof and windproof performance for membrane and outdoor fabric applications. TTK sets parameters by base fabric, target performance, hand-feel requirements and delivery needs.

InputBase fabric, structure, weight, width, stretch and application scenario
ControlFormula, temperature, speed, pressure, tension and finishing parameters
OutputHand feel, appearance, protection, fastness and bulk stability

Function: Waterproof breathable / Windproof / Weather resistance

verified

Focus: Balance of pore structure, handfeel and durability

verified

Products: Rainwear, outdoor shells and membrane-like fabrics
